Damping Control

Outline

This function reduces the vibration by removing the vibration frequency component from the com- mand when the load end of the machine vibrates.

This function can only be applicable when the following conditions are satisfied.

Conditions under which the damping control is activated

Control mode to be either or both position control or/and full-closed control.￿

Control mode SV.Pr02 = 0 : Position control￿

SV.Pr02 = 6 : Full-closed control

Caution

When you change the parameter setup or switch with VS-SEL, stop the action first then execute.

This function does not work properly or no effect is obtained under the following conditions.

 

Conditions which obstruct the damping control effect

 

• Vibration is triggered by other factors than command (such as disturbance).￿

• Ratio of resonance frequency and anti-resonance frequency is large.￿

 

• Vibration frequency is out of the range of 10.0 to 200.0 [Hz].

How to Use

(1)Setup of damping frequency (1st : SV.Pr2B, 2nd : SV.Pr2D) Measure the vibration frequency of the front edge of the machine. When you use such instrument as laser displacement meter, and can directly measure the load end vibration, read out the vibration fre- quency from the measured waveform and enter it to SV.Pr2B or SV.Pr2D (2nd vibration suppression frequency).

First, set up 0.

You can reduce the settling time by setting up larger value, however, the torque ripple increases at the command changing point as the right fig. shows. Setup within the range where no torque saturation occurs under the actual condition. If torque satura- tion occurs, damping control effect will be lost.
